常量定义
相关数值及含义定义
错误码
ERR_DEF
数值 |
含义 |
0 |
没有错误 |
1 |
未知错误 |
2 |
内存不足 |
3 |
sdk内部错误 |
4 |
不支持的sdk版本 |
5 |
参数错误 |
6 |
无效数据 |
7 |
AppID或AppSecret不正确 |
8 |
服务异常 |
9 |
登录状态错误 |
10 |
帐号在别处被使用 |
11 |
sdk未初始化 |
12 |
还没有登录 |
13 |
base64转换失败 |
14 |
启用了第三方鉴权,但没有携带鉴权信息 |
15 |
没有启用第三方鉴权,但携带了鉴权信息 |
16 |
访问第三方鉴权服务异常 |
17 |
第三方鉴权不通过 |
18 |
token已过期 |
19 |
鉴权信息错误 |
20 |
appid不存在 |
21 |
鉴权失败 |
22 |
非token鉴权方式 |
23 |
没有api访问权限 |
24 |
账号已过期 |
200 |
网络初始化失败 |
201 |
没有服务器信息 |
202 |
服务器没有响应 |
203 |
创建连接失败 |
204 |
socket异常 |
205 |
网络超时 |
206 |
连接被关闭 |
207 |
连接丢失 |
208 |
语音引擎初始化失败 |
209 |
ssl错误 |
210 |
响应数据不正确 |
400 |
队列ID错误 |
401 |
没有用户在排队 |
402 |
排队用户已取消 |
403 |
队列服务还未开启 |
404 |
已在其它队列排队(客户只能在一个队列排队) |
600 |
无效的呼叫ID |
601 |
已在呼叫中 |
602 |
对方忙 |
603 |
对方不在线 |
604 |
对方无应答 |
605 |
用户不存在 |
606 |
对方拒接 |
800 |
房间不存在或已结束 |
801 |
房间密码不正确 |
802 |
房间终端数量已满(购买的license不够) |
803 |
分配房间资源失败 |
804 |
房间已加锁 |
805 |
余额不足 |
806 |
业务权限未开启 |
807 |
不能再次进入房间 |
808 |
没有mic权限 |
809 |
mic已被使用 |
810 |
mic未知错误 |
811 |
没有扬声器权限 |
812 |
扬声器已被使用 |
813 |
扬声器未知错误 |
814 |
图像为空 |
815 |
设备不存在 |
816 |
开麦达到上限 |
900 |
抓屏失败 |
901 |
单次录制达到最大时长(8h) |
902 |
磁盘空间不够 |
903 |
录像的分辨率超出限制 |
904 |
录制参数超出限制 |
905 |
录制文件操作出错 |
906 |
录制已开启 |
907 |
录制服务器任务已满 |
908 |
购买的云端录像空间已满 |
1000 |
发送失败 |
1001 |
有敏感词语 |
1100 |
发送信令数据过大 |
1101 |
发送数据过大 |
1102 |
目标用户不存在 |
1103 |
文件错误 |
1104 |
无效的发送id |
1200 |
状态错误不可上传/取消上传 |
1201 |
录制文件不存在 |
1202 |
上传失败,失败原因参考日志 |
1203 |
移除本地文件失败 |
1300 |
网络摄像头url不正确 |
1301 |
网络摄像头已存在 |
1302 |
网络摄像头达到最大数量 |
1400 |
文件不存在 |
1401 |
文件读失败 |
1402 |
文件写失败 |
1403 |
目标文件已存在 |
1404 |
文件操作失败 |
1405 |
不支持的文件尺寸 |
1500 |
网盘不存在 |
1501 |
没有网盘权限 |
1502 |
不合法文件名 |
1503 |
文件已存在 |
1504 |
文件或目录不存在 |
1505 |
文件没有转换 |
1506 |
文件转换失败 |
1507 |
空间不足 |
用户状态
数值 |
含义 |
0 |
离线状态 |
1 |
在线,且空闲状态 |
2 |
在线,忙状态 |
3 |
在线,在房间中状态 |
呼叫状态
INVITE_STATUS
数值 |
含义 |
0 |
振铃 |
1 |
接通 |
2 |
拒绝 |
3 |
未应答 |
4 |
挂断 |
房间断线原因
数值 |
含义 |
0 |
网络通信超时 |
1 |
被他人请出会议 |
2 |
余额不足 |
3 |
Token鉴权方式下,token无效或过期 |
麦克风状态
ASTATUS
数值 |
含义 |
0 |
麦克风状态未知 |
1 |
没有麦克风设备 |
2 |
麦克风处于关闭状态(软开关) |
3 |
麦克风处于打开状态(软开关) |
4 |
向服务器发送打开消息中 |
5 |
向服务器发送帮助他人开麦中 |
摄像头(视频)状态定义
VSTATUS
数值 |
含义 |
0 |
摄像头状态未知 |
1 |
没有摄像头设备 |
2 |
摄像头处于关闭状态(软开关) |
3 |
摄像头处于打开状态(软开关) |
4 |
向服务器发送打开消息中 |
REASON
数值 |
含义 |
0 |
文件关闭 |
1 |
播放到文件尾部 |
2 |
打开文件失败 |
3 |
文件格式错误 |
4 |
影音格式不支持 |
5 |
其他异常 |
混图器状态
MIXER_STATE
数值 |
含义 |
0 |
没有创建 |
1 |
正在开启 |
2 |
正在运行 |
3 |
暂停中(仅本地录制、直播支持) |
4 |
正在结束 |
本地混图器输出状态
MIXER_OUTPUT_STATE
数值 |
含义 |
0 |
录制/直播开始 |
1 |
录制/直播中 |
2 |
录制/直播结束 |
3 |
录制/直播失败 |
云端混图器输出状态
CLOUDMIXER_OUTPUT_STATE
数值 |
含义 |
0 |
录制/直播开始 |
1 |
录制/直播中 |
2 |
录制/直播结束 |
3 |
录制/直播失败 |
4 |
输出对象正在上传 |
5 |
输出对象上传成功 |
6 |
输出对象上传失败 |